3. _Activity of the cardiac portion._--The part played by the fundus
apparently has not hitherto been properly appreciated. It has been
regarded as the place for peptic digestion, or as a passive reservoir
for food; but it is in fact a most interestingly active reservoir.

The action of the cardiac portion will be best understood by comparing
the appearances the stomach presents at various stages in a digestive
period. In order to show these stages I carefully made a set of three
tracings of the outlines of the stomach as soon as possible after a
cat had finished eating, and another set of three every half hour
thereafter, until the contents had disappeared (Figs. 2, 3, 4, and
5). These tracings were made by placing white tissue paper over the
fluorescent screen, and drawing with a thick lead pencil, easily seen,
as much of the boundary of the stomach as I could at the end of each
expiration. Between the times for making the drawings the cat was
allowed to rest quietly on a mat, but care was taken to lay her in the
same position on the holder for every drawing. The drawings of each set
were afterwards fastened over one another, so that the lines coincided
as closely as possible. Another piece of tissue paper was then put over
these, and all four sheets were laid on an illuminated pane of glass.
It was thus easy to get a composite tracing which, considering the
movement imparted to the stomach by respiration, and the dimness of
the shadows in the later stages of digestion, probably represents more
exactly than any single drawing the outline of the stomach for each
successive period.
A comparison of these drawings shows that as digestion proceeds the
antrum appears gradually to elongate and acquire a greater capacity,
and that the constrictions make deeper indentations in it. But when the
fundus has lost most of its contents, the longitudinal and circular
fibres of the antrum contract to make it again shorter and smaller.
Its change of form, however, compared with the rest of the stomach, is
slight.
